This is 1st ever Certificate that covers your Resume, Achievements, Wins, Work Experience all in One certificate. Add them to LinkedIn, Github, or any Website.

What makes GEAMC special?

Each certificate gets registered on Polygon chain.

Why it matters?

Now that generative Ai makes it easy to fake and forge credentials. A way to protect your achievements and credentials, GEAMC uses blockchain registered certificate, issued by verified organizations.
